WHAT IS APPLE SPONGE STAMPING?
Apple sponge stamping is a craft activity where children use cut apples or apple-shaped sponges as stamps. By dipping them in paint and pressing them onto paper, kids can create vibrant patterns, art pieces, or even custom wrapping paper. The process is simple yet captivating, making it perfect for kids of all ages.

MATERIALS YOU’LL NEED
Before you start, gather the following materials:
- Fresh apples (cut into halves or quarters)
- Sponge or foam (cut into apple shapes)
- Washable paints in various colors
- Paintbrushes or foam brushes
- Paper or canvas
- Plates or trays for paint
- Aprons or old clothes to prevent mess
- Paper towels and water for cleanup
HOW TO SET UP APPLE SPONGE STAMPING FOR KIDS
-
PREPARE YOUR WORKSPACE
Before diving into the activity, set up a designated craft area. Cover the table with newspaper or a disposable tablecloth to keep things tidy. Place all the materials within arm’s reach.
-
CUT THE APPLES OR SPONGES
Cut the apples into halves or quarters, ensuring a flat stamping surface. For sponges, use scissors to shape them into apples, leaves, or other fun designs.
-
SET UP THE PAINT STATION
Pour washable paints onto plates or trays, keeping colors separate. You can mix colors for a unique palette, teaching your kids about color theory along the way.
-
DEMONSTRATE THE STAMPING TECHNIQUE
Show your kids how to dip the apple or sponge into the paint and gently press it onto paper. Encourage them to experiment with pressure and layering to create different effects.

PRACTICAL TIPS FOR A SUCCESSFUL APPLE SPONGE STAMPING SESSION
-
CHOOSE THE RIGHT PAINT
Always use non-toxic, washable paints to ensure safety, especially for younger children. Acrylic paint works well for older kids who want vibrant results.
-
ENCOURAGE CREATIVITY
While it’s great to provide ideas, let your kids take the lead. Encourage them to experiment with colors, patterns, and layering techniques.
-
PLAN FOR CLEANUP
Keep a bucket of water and paper towels nearby to clean hands and surfaces. Aprons or old clothes are a must for minimizing mess.
-
ADD DETAILS
Once the paint dries, use markers or pens to add stems, leaves, or faces to the apple shapes. This step enhances the final artwork and allows kids to practice fine motor skills.
-
INCORPORATE THEMES
Seasonal or holiday themes can make the activity even more exciting. Tailor the colors and designs to match the occasion.
